Procedure
Step 1.
Touch the static-protective package that contains the new backplane to any unpainted surface on
the outside of the server. Then, take the new backplane out of the package and place it on a static-
protective surface.
Step 2.
Connect the cables to the backplane. See "2.5-inch/3.5-inch drive backplane (power)" on page 66
and "2.5-inch/3.5-inch drive backplane (signal)" on page 71.
Step 3.
Install the 3.5-inch-drive backplane.
Figure 73. 3.5-inch-drive backplane installation
a.
Align the backplane with the chassis and lower it into the chassis. Then, put the backplane into
place with it leaning backward slightly.
b.
Rotate the backplane to vertical position to ensure that the four hooks on the chassis pass
through the corresponding holes in the backplane. Then, slide the new backplane as shown
until it is secured into place.
Step 4.
Connect the cables to the system board. See "2.5-inch/3.5-inch drive backplane (power)" on page
66 and "2.5-inch/3.5-inch drive backplane (signal)" on page 71.
After you finish
1. Reinstall all the drives and fillers (if any) into the drive bays. See "Install a hot-swap drive" on page 178.
2. Complete the parts replacement. See "Complete the parts replacement" on page 397.
